Meyonohk

Part of the Greater Edmonton metropolitan area, Meyonohk is a neighbourhood within Edmonton, Alberta.

Transportation

Meyonohk is moderately appropriate for bicycling as riding is made easier by the generally flat terrain, and the bicycling network is comprehensive. This part of Edmonton will also draw house buyers who want to reside in a compact community as it is fairly walking-friendly; many common errands can be run without the need to use a vehicle. Driving is a reasonably good means of transportation in Meyonohk. It is convenient to park, and most houses for sale are a reasonably short drive from the nearest highway. However, the transit in this area is somewhat poor. Thankfully, there are a few bus lines traversing the neighbourhood, and bus stops are not very far from most residences.

Services

Families will value the proximity to schools and daycares, which are within walking distance from all properties for sale in this neighbourhood. Concerning food, it is usually practical for home buyers in this area to buy their groceries on foot. Additionally, there are a good number of opportunities in close proximity for those who value restaurants and cafes. It is also easy to access a variety of clothing stores by foot.

Character

Meyonohk is a "jack-of-all-trades" when it comes to the feel of this part of Edmonton. Meyonohk is especially quiet overall, as there isn't a lot of street noise or city clamour. However, public green spaces, such as Kameyosek Park and Frère Antoine Park, are very well-spread out and there are around 20 of them close by for residents to relax in, which makes it easy to reach them. Finally, even though the atmosphere is not the liveliest in this part of Edmonton with the nightlife venues in nearby neighbourhoods, it is easy to find a place to grab a drink because they are generally located a short walk away.

Housing

In Meyonohk, about 45% of buildings are single detached homes, while small apartment buildings make up most of the remaining housing stock. This neighbourhood offers mainly four or more bedroom and three bedroom homes. Homeowners occupy about 70% of the units in Meyonohk whereas the rest are rented. Most housing in this neighbourhood was built in the 1960s and 1970s, during its most significant building boom.
